Conversion formula

The conversion factor from cubic feet to cubic meters is 0.0283168467117, which means that 1 cubic foot is equal to 0.0283168467117 cubic meters:

1 ft3 = 0.0283168467117 m3

To convert 2652 cubic feet into cubic meters we have to multiply 2652 by the conversion factor in order to get the volume amount from cubic feet to cubic meters. We can also form a simple proportion to calculate the result:

1 ft3 → 0.0283168467117 m3

2652 ft3 → V(m3)

Solve the above proportion to obtain the volume V in cubic meters:

V(m3) = 2652 ft3 × 0.0283168467117 m3

V(m3) = 75.096277479428 m3

The final result is:

2652 ft3 → 75.096277479428 m3

We conclude that 2652 cubic feet is equivalent to 75.096277479428 cubic meters:

2652 cubic feet = 75.096277479428 cubic meters
